Stocks to Watch Thursday: AppLovin, Cleveland-Cliffs, Carlyle -- WSJ

MicroStrategy $(MSTR)$: A rise in bitcoin prices boosted shares of the crypto-buying software company in premarket trading. Shares of Coinbase $(COIN)$, which is due to file earnings late Thursday, also jumped.

AppLovin (APP): The tech company's earnings per share blew past estimates, boosted by its ad business. Shares jumped more than 14% premarket.

Cleveland-Cliffs $(CLF)$: The steelmaker will pause or slow operations at plants after reporting a quarterly loss. Shares sold off ahead of the open.

Fortinet $(FTNT)$: The cybersecurity company reported higher profit than expected, and its revenue rose. However, shares fell 8.5% before the bell.

Ford $(F)$: The carmaker raised prices for three of vehicles, as automakers scramble to adjust to President Trump's tariffs on vehicles and parts.

Carlyle $(CG)$, ConocoPhillips $(COP)$, Shopify $(SHOP)$ and Warner Bros Discovery $(WBD)$ are due to report earnings before the opening bell, followed by Lyft $(LYFT)$ after the close.
